2009-07-14linux: added support for at91sam9263ek in 2.6.30 (not default)Marcin Juszkiewicz
Board boots fine with this kernel and gives the same features as 2.6.28. hrw-linux-2.6.30-exp.patch is stripped version of linux-2.6.28-exp.patch used in 2.6.28 recipe. It adds sound support and keeps Ethernet buffers in SRAM to avoid Tx underruns. Result was not too much tested.
